Blackstone is the world’s largest alternative asset manager. We seek to create positive economic impact and long-term value for our investors, the companies we invest in, and the communities in which we work. We do this by using extraordinary people and flexible capital to help companies solve problems. Our $1.1 trillion in assets under management include investment vehicles focused on private equity, real estate, public debt and equity, infrastructure, life sciences, growth equity, opportunistic, non-investment grade credit, real assets and secondary funds, all on a global basis. Responsibilities

  • Review and document Customer Identification Requirements (CIP), Customer Due Diligence (CDD) and Enhanced Due Diligence (EDD) for new investors.
  • Performing asset due diligence reviews on transactions originating across US and EMEA. This will include providing key KYC and AML support for asset transactions, including screening counterparties, and assessing any high-risk triggers.
  • Conduct adverse media and sanctions screening for prospective investors and related parties (e.g., directors, signatories and beneficial owners) using third party vendor tools and public sources.
  • Review and draft AML certification letters and complete KYC and sanction questionnaires.
  • Daily review of high-risk alerts related to adverse media.
  • Conduct secondary reviews of 314a reports.
